Global vs Local Moon Sighting: Ittihad al-Matali, Ikhtilaf al-Matali and the Quest for a Unified Hijri Calendar

A researcher-grade guide to global versus local moon sighting (matla): the fiqh of ittihad and ikhtilaf al-matali, Wujud al-Hilal vs Imkan al-Rukya, and unified calendar proposals.

Global vs Local Moon Sighting: Ittihad al-Matali, Ikhtilaf al-Matali and the Quest for a Unified Hijri Calendar

Every Ramadan, the same scene plays out across continents. A credible sighting is announced in Morocco on Tuesday evening. Mosques in Indonesia begin fasting on Wednesday. Communities in parts of Britain and North America hold out until Thursday, because their local committee insists on a confirmed sighting from their own horizon. Three start dates, one lunar month, one global ummah. The crescent did not multiply; the rulings did.

Understanding why this happens requires separating two genuinely distinct problems: the astronomical problem (where on Earth is the crescent visible, and when?) and the jurisprudential problem (whose sighting has legal weight for whom?). These problems are frequently tangled in popular discourse. Unravelling them is the first step toward any meaningful conversation about calendar unification. Both rest on the same foundation: how the Islamic lunar calendar works, where each month begins only once the new crescent is established.

The key Arabic term at the heart of the jurisprudential dispute is matla (plural: matali). It refers to the horizon or locality at which the new crescent rises or becomes visible. The debate about matali is a debate about geographic scope: does a valid sighting at one matla legally bind Muslims at every other matla on Earth, or does each region act on what its own sky shows? What Matla Means: A Definition

Matla (Arabic: مطلع, plural: matali) is the horizon or locality at which the new crescent becomes visible. In jurisprudence, the debate surrounding matali centres on a single question: if one group of Muslims somewhere on Earth witnesses the crescent, does that sighting oblige every Muslim on Earth to begin or end the month, or only those who share roughly the same horizon?

Two opposing doctrines have crystallised around this question:

  • Ittihad al-Matali (unity of horizons): one credible sighting anywhere on Earth obliges the whole ummah. The Earth is treated as a single legal horizon.
  • Ikhtilaf al-Matali (difference of horizons): each region or locality acts on its own sighting, because horizons differ and the crescent may not yet be visible elsewhere.

A critical point to clarify at the outset: both positions accept actual sighting (or the possibility of sighting) as the legal trigger for beginning the month. The disagreement is not about calculation versus sighting; it is about the geographic scope of a valid sighting. A scholar can favour a calculation-based approach and still hold a local-scope view, or favour naked-eye sighting and still hold a global-scope view. Conflating the ittihad or ikhtilaf question with the calculation versus sighting debate is one of the most common errors in popular discussions of Islamic calendar reform.

The Textual Evidence on Each Side

The Case for Ittihad al-Matali

Scholars who hold the global-sighting position point to the apparent generality of the prophetic commands regarding Ramadan. The commands to fast upon sighting (fa-sumu li-ru'yatihi) and to break the fast upon sighting (wa-aftiru li-ru'yatihi), recorded in both Sahih al-Bukhari and Sahih Muslim, carry no geographical restriction. The address is to the ummah collectively. Proponents argue that imposing a regional boundary is an addition not present in the text, and that the unity of Islamic religious observance (one Ramadan, not many local Ramadans) is itself a value the religion promotes.

The Case for Ikhtilaf al-Matali

The opposing position draws its most powerful evidence from a single hadith known as the hadith of Kurayb, recorded in Sahih Muslim (1087). Kurayb travelled from Medina to Damascus (Sham) with a message for Mu'awiya. While in Damascus, he saw the Ramadan crescent on Friday night along with the people there. When he returned to Medina, Ibn Abbas asked him when he had first sighted the moon. Kurayb replied: Friday night. Ibn Abbas said: "We saw it on Saturday night, so we will continue fasting until we complete thirty days or we sight it." Then Ibn Abbas added: "The Prophet (peace be upon him) commanded us so." Ibn Abbas did not accept the Damascus sighting for Medina, effectively ruling that each locality has its own sighting. Scholars who hold this position often cite the principle li-kulli ahl baladin ru'yatuhum: each town has its own sighting.

A Note on Madhab Attribution

A widespread misconception holds that global sighting is simply "the Hanafi position." This requires nuance. Classical scholars across the Hanafi, Maliki and Hanbali schools generally leaned toward ittihad al-matali, but Hanafi application was historically often restricted to nearby regions rather than the entire globe. The Shafi'i school is most consistently associated with ikhtilaf al-matali and specified distance thresholds beyond which a remote sighting would not be binding. Attributing global sighting uniformly to one school, or local sighting uniformly to another, flattens a genuinely complex tradition.

It is also worth noting that scholars who favour global sighting do not thereby endorse treating a single country (such as Saudi Arabia) as the sole reference for all Muslims. A valid sighting in Nigeria, India, the United States or Fiji should, on their reasoning, carry identical weight. The question is universal validity, not delegated authority to one state.

Among prominent contemporary voices for local sighting were Sheikh Ibn Baz and Sheikh Ibn Uthaymeen, both of whom emphasised that the prophetic sunnah implied local observation and that the astronomical differences between horizons were legally relevant.

Where Calculation Enters: Wujud al-Hilal vs Imkan al-Rukya

Once the global-versus-local question is settled in principle, a second layer of dispute arises when calculation is introduced as the basis for determining whether the crescent has been "sighted." Two key doctrines have emerged, particularly in Southeast Asian scholarship:

Wujud al-Hilal (Existence of the Crescent)

The Wujud al-Hilal doctrine, most closely associated with the Indonesian organisation Muhammadiyah, holds that a new lunar month begins if, after conjunction (new moon), the Moon sets after the Sun and is above the horizon at sunset, regardless of altitude, elongation, or actual sightability by the human eye. The crescent's mere geometric existence above the horizon is sufficient. This approach shares structural similarities with the Umm al-Qura calendar rule used in Saudi Arabia for civil purposes: conjunction must occur before sunset, and the Moon must set after the Sun in Mecca.

The appeal of this doctrine is simplicity and predictability. Its limitation is that it can declare a new month on a night when no human eye, telescope or camera anywhere on Earth could possibly detect the crescent.

Imkan al-Rukya (Possibility of Sighting)

Imkan al-Rukya requires not merely that the crescent exist above the horizon but that it be calculably sightable. The most significant institutional expression of this doctrine in Southeast Asia is the MABIMS criterion, used by the religious authorities of Brunei, Indonesia, Malaysia and Singapore. The original MABIMS threshold required a crescent altitude of at least 2 degrees or an age of at least 8 hours. This older rule was updated in December 2021 and applied from 2022. The revised MABIMS 2022 criterion requires a topocentric altitude of at least 3 degrees and an elongation of at least 6.4 degrees.

The shift from the old rule to the new is scientifically significant. The 6.4-degree elongation floor is drawn directly from Mohammad Odeh's empirical analysis of the Danjon limit: below approximately 6.4 degrees of elongation, no reliable sighting has ever been confirmed and none is physically plausible. This is the same figure that underpins Odeh's V-value model used on this platform. For a detailed explanation of the physical reasoning, see the Danjon limit and crescent visibility physics.

The abandonment of moon age as a criterion deserves emphasis. The old 8-hour age rule was dropped precisely because age is a weak and often misleading predictor of visibility. Two crescents of identical age can have radically different visibility depending on the geometry of the Moon's orbit relative to the ecliptic. Elongation, arc of vision (ARCV) and crescent width are far more physically meaningful measures. Any criterion that still relies on moon age is working with outdated science.

A practical consequence: a Wujud al-Hilal calendar will sometimes declare a new month one full day before an Imkan al-Rukya calendar, creating a recurring one-day difference between institutions that are both, in principle, globally oriented.

Modern Criteria in Practice: A Comparison

The table below summarises the major approaches in use globally, making their assumptions explicit for easy comparison.

Doctrine / BodyMatla ScopeLegal TriggerCore ThresholdTypical Effect
Pure local sighting (ikhtilaf)LocalActual sightingCrescent visible locallyMost conservative; dependent on weather
Umm al-Qura (Saudi civil rule)Global / MeccaCalculationConjunction before sunset + Moon sets after Sun at MeccaCan precede actual global visibility
Wujud al-Hilal (Muhammadiyah)GlobalCalculationMoon sets after Sun anywhereOften one day earlier than Imkan al-Rukya
MABIMS Imkan al-Rukya (2022)RegionalCalculationAltitude at least 3°, elongation at least 6.4°Empirically grounded on Danjon limit
ECFR / FCNA global ruleGlobalCalculationElongation at least 8°, altitude at least 5° at sunset somewhere on EarthMore permissive than MABIMS
Yallop / Odeh scientific modelsGlobalCalculationQ-value zones A to F / V-value four regionsUnderlying science; not a fiqh ruling

The Yallop and Odeh models are listed separately because they occupy a different category: they are empirically derived scientific visibility predictors, not jurisprudential rulings. They describe what the sky will actually do. Any fiqh criterion that contradicts them consistently is, on some level, contradicting reality. The platforms whose criteria align most closely with Yallop or Odeh zones are the most astronomically defensible, regardless of how the scope question is resolved.

The Push for a Unified Global Hijri Calendar

The matali debate is not only a classical fiqh problem; it is a live political and institutional question with an active reform movement.

Moroccan astronomer Jamaluddin Abd al-Raziq, working through the Astronomy Association of Morocco, developed a proposal known as at-Taqwim al-Qamari al-Islami al-Muwahhad (the Unified Islamic Lunar Calendar). The core idea is to anchor the start of each month to a calculation rule that treats Earth as a single horizon, ending the fragmentation caused by local sighting committees.

The most significant institutional step occurred at the International Hijri Calendar Union Congress, held in Istanbul from 28 to 30 May 2016. Delegates considered two options: a bi-zonal calendar splitting East and West, and a single unified global calendar. The Congress voted for the single unified calendar, treating the Earth as one horizon. The operative rule adopted was that the crescent must be sightable somewhere on Earth before the new day begins, with the new calendar day starting before midnight UTC. This is the practical, institutional embodiment of ittihad al-matali, translated into a concrete calculation rule.

The Istanbul decision was significant but not binding. Mufti Taqi Usmani and several traditional scholarly councils declined to accept the unified calendar, citing the primacy of actual physical sighting and the weight of the Kurayb hadith. Implementation stalled for reasons that are as much political and sociological as they are jurisprudential: without a recognised central Islamic authority, no institution can compel compliance, and local attachments to familiar practices prove durable.

Indonesia's moves from 2024 to 2025 toward a Kesepakatan Hari dan Tanggal Hijriah Global Tunggal (KHGT, a single global Hijri date agreement) represent the most current live attempt to break this impasse, proposing that Indonesia's own religious institutions align with a globally harmonised calculation-based rule rather than waiting indefinitely for a sighting from local observers.

How Hilal Vision Models the Question

The Hilal Vision platform takes an explicitly empirical, non-prescriptive position. It does not issue a fatwa or adopt a jurisprudential position on ittihad or ikhtilaf al-matali. What it does is compute the underlying astronomical reality with enough resolution that any doctrine can be applied to its output.

The global visibility map directly addresses the ittihad question: is the crescent visible anywhere on Earth tonight? A user or committee holding the global-sighting doctrine can see precisely where on the globe the crescent is predicted to be detectable, using either Yallop q-value bands or Odeh V-value regions. The single-location computation addresses the ikhtilaf question: is the crescent calculably visible from my matla specifically, at my longitude and latitude, on this date?

By surfacing both computations, the platform allows scholars, committees and individual users to apply their own doctrinal preference to the best available science, rather than receiving a pre-digested ruling they may not accept. The science is settled enough to tell us where and roughly when. What obligations flow from that is, appropriately, a question for jurisprudence.

Frequently Asked Questions

What does matla mean in Islam?

Matla (plural: matali) is the horizon or locality at which the new crescent is deemed visible. In fiqh, the question surrounding matali is whether one confirmed sighting at any horizon legally obliges all Muslims, or whether each region must rely on its own horizon's sighting.

What is the difference between ittihad al-matali and ikhtilaf al-matali?

Ittihad al-matali holds that one confirmed sighting anywhere on Earth obliges the whole ummah to begin or end the month. Ikhtilaf al-matali holds that each region or locality acts on its own sighting, because the crescent may not yet be visible from distant horizons.

Is global moon sighting the Hanafi position?

Not straightforwardly. Classical Hanafi scholars generally leaned toward ittihad al-matali, but in practice often limited the binding scope to nearby regions rather than the entire globe. The description of global sighting as simply "the Hanafi view" is an oversimplification. The Shafi'i school is most consistently associated with ikhtilaf al-matali.

What is the difference between Wujud al-Hilal and Imkan al-Rukya?

Wujud al-Hilal requires only that the crescent geometrically exist above the horizon at sunset after conjunction, regardless of whether it is physically sightable. Imkan al-Rukya requires that the crescent be calculably sightable. Under the updated MABIMS 2022 criterion, this means a topocentric altitude of at least 3 degrees and an elongation of at least 6.4 degrees. The practical result is that Wujud al-Hilal will often begin a month one day earlier than Imkan al-Rukya.

Did the Muslim world adopt the Istanbul 2016 unified calendar?

The International Hijri Calendar Union Congress in Istanbul approved the concept of a single unified global Hijri calendar in May 2016. However, it was not universally implemented. Several major scholarly authorities declined to adopt it, and without a recognised central Islamic governing body, implementation remains voluntary and incomplete.

Conclusion: A Settled Sky, an Unsettled Map

The crescent moon rises and sets according to orbital mechanics that are now known with extraordinary precision. The astronomical question of where and when it is visible is, in principle, answerable to within minutes and kilometres. What remains unsettled is not the sky; it is the jurisprudential map drawn over it.

The disagreement between those who begin Ramadan on different days is, at its deepest level, a disagreement about scope and authority: whose sighting counts, for whom, and decided by whom. Neither camp doubts the crescent; they doubt each other's right to speak for the ummah's horizon.

A few practical conclusions emerge from the evidence. Moon age is not a scientifically defensible criterion and should be retired from any modern standard. Elongation, arc of vision and crescent width are the real drivers of visibility, and the 6.4-degree Danjon-based floor in the revised MABIMS criterion represents the current best empirical threshold. Unification is as much a question of institutional trust and political authority as it is of astronomy. A universally accepted calculation criterion could, in principle, produce one global date; whether Muslims accept the institution proposing it is a separate question entirely.
